There have been many discussions whether the old green long life coolant p/n: 08CLA-G01-8L0 is compatible the new blue type 2 coolant: 08CLA-G02-6L0 of which is recommended to be changed at 2 year intervals which suggest its not the same and getting no clear facts from a few dealers as they admit to openly mixing the two at some point? Just I’ve noticed in a few dealer serviced pre 2006 cars the coolant is starting to form gel particles around the rad' or expansion bottle cap and valve clear indication they are not compatible. Looks like radweld particles :huh: anyway despite the fact of a full system flush 10L “Still always a little left” on that note all cars that have green long life coolant I use a equivalent long life coolant which is a pinkie color with ill effects ;)
